2026 Dental Practice Valuation Multiples by Practice Type

General Dentistry (Solo Practice): EBITDA multiples 2.5-4.0× (average 3.2×). Revenue multiples 0.8-1.2×. Typical practices sell for $500k-$1.5M depending on size and profitability. Per patient value: $150-$350.
Specialty Practice (Orthodontics, Endodontics, Oral Surgery): EBITDA multiples 3.0-5.5× (average 4.0×). Revenue multiples 1.2-2.0×. Higher multiples due to procedure complexity and patient loyalty. Per patient value: $250-$600.
Group Practice (2-3 Doctors): EBITDA multiples 3.5-5.0× (average 4.2×). Revenue multiples 1.0-1.6×. Better economies of scale and diversified risk. Attractive to DSOs.
Corporate/DSO-affiliated Practice: EBITDA multiples 4.0-6.0× (average 5.0×). DSOs pay premium multiples but require multi-year transition agreements.

How to Calculate Your Dental Practice Value

The standard formula for dental practice valuation is: Practice Value = (Annual EBITDA × Market Multiple) + Adjusted Equipment Value. EBITDA = Annual Revenue - Annual Expenses (excluding owner compensation, depreciation, interest, taxes). For example, a general practice with $750k revenue and $450k expenses = $300k EBITDA × 3.2 multiple = $960,000 goodwill + $125,000 equipment = $1,085,000 total value. Goodwill typically represents 60-80% of total practice value. Our calculator automatically computes this using 2026 ADA and DSO market data.

Dental Practice Valuation by Revenue (2026 Averages)

$500k Revenue: $500,000-$800,000 practice value. Typically solo general dentistry with 700-900 active patients. EBITDA range $150k-$200k.
$750k Revenue: $750,000-$1,200,000 practice value. Well-established general dentistry with 1,100-1,400 patients. EBITDA range $225k-$300k.
$1M Revenue: $1,000,000-$1,800,000 practice value. Highly profitable general or starting specialty practice. EBITDA range $300k-$450k.
$1.5M+ Revenue: $1,800,000-$3,500,000+ practice value. Group practice or established specialty. EBITDA range $500k-$1M+.

Value Boosters: What Increases Your Dental Practice Worth

Modern Technology (CBCT, digital scanners, CEREC) adds 5-15% value — each $100k investment adds $50k-$100k to practice value. Strong Hygiene Program generating 25%+ of revenue adds 5-10%. Favorable Insurance Mix with less than 60% PPO adds 10-20% value. Excellent Recall System (80%+ active patients) adds 5-10%. Associate Transition Ready practices add 10-15% value. Practice-owned Real Estate adds 10-20% to total valuation. Our calculator includes all these value boosters as selectable options.

Regional Valuation Differences Across USA

West Coast (CA, OR, WA): Highest valuations — 3.2-4.5× EBITDA. Coastal premium +15-25%. High cost of living drives higher fees.
Northeast (NY, NJ, CT, MA): 3.0-4.2× EBITDA. Strong market, many DSO buyers.
Sun Belt (FL, TX, AZ, NC): 2.8-4.0× EBITDA. Rapidly growing, high demand from relocating dentists.
Midwest (IL, OH, MI, MN): 2.5-3.8× EBITDA. Stable but lower multiples.
Rural Areas: 2.2-3.2× EBITDA. Lower multiples but often less competition for buyers.

How do I calculate goodwill for my dental practice?
Goodwill = (EBITDA - Reasonable Return on Tangible Assets) × Multiple. For example: $300,000 EBITDA, $200,000 assets with 10% return ($20,000), 3.5 multiple = ($300,000 - $20,000) × 3.5 = $980,000 goodwill. Goodwill typically represents 60-80% of total practice value.
